[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/JCR-2557?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el&focusedCommentId=13022342#comment-13022342 ] Alex Parvulescu commented on JCR-2557: -------------------------------------- It seems to me that the QOM ChildNode condition is more suited in this scenario. The issue reporter goes to great lengths to turn the DescendantNode condition into a ChildNode. I'd opt to close this issue as now we have a simpler /cleaner way to build this kind of queries. See the api compliance tests for example of how the ChildNode [1] constraint works vs the DescendantNode [2] one. I have a > folder node with documents and folders in it. I would like to search > the folder's contents, but I would NOT like the search to enter the > child folders. > With this in mind, I'm trying to build a search query that hits > everything in the target folder, but not in the target folders' child > folders. This leads me to use a descendent node, for the target folder, AND'd > with a number of NOT descedent nodes, one for each of the child folders of the > target folder. > I'll describe my query building logic, then show my code. > 1) Build a source that is a selector of all nt:base nodes in the repo > 2) build a fullTextSearch constraint with my query string > 3) build a DescendantNode constraint that limits my hits to descedants > of my target folder > 4) build a AND constraint of these first two > Note: this works just fine so far > 5) build a DescendentNode constraint for the first of the children > folders of the target folder > 6) build a NOT constraint from the descendant constraint in step 5 > 7) build an AND constraint of this NOT and the AND from step 4 > This also works fine. Here's the problem area. > 8) build a DescendantNode constraint for the second of the children > folders of the target folder > 9) build a NOT constraint from the desc. constraint from step 8 > 10) build an AND constraint of this NOT and the AND from step 7 > This doesn't work. Interestingly, it seems like you just can't add > AND's to the tree; the second child folder NOT'd and AND'd to the > original query, doesn't work. Maybe I'm misunderstanding how to > achieve this.
